Program Overview: Filmmaking MA at Teesside University
The Filmmaking MA at Teesside University is a dynamic, practice-led program that welcomes filmmakers of all kinds, whether you are passionate about fiction, documentary, experimental, or commercial work. The program supports all specialisms and career paths, encouraging a collaborative approach to challenge and enrich your craft while developing your distinctive creative vision.
You are immersed in creative practice and learn through doing, making images, bodies of work, and real-world film artefacts. Lectures are complemented by seminars, discussions, and technical demonstrations, with collaborative group work integral to the course to reflect the dynamics of the filmmaking industry.
You are taught by a range of experienced professionals and several BAFTA-nominated filmmakers, while visiting seasoned industry practitioners further help you prepare for the industry. Curriculum and Modules
The Filmmaking MA curriculum is designed to develop your creative, technical, and critical abilities as a filmmaker. You progressively become a more assured researcher, using a range of investigative methods to enrich your practice. Assessments include production of artefacts and bodies of work, critical reflection, essays, portfolio, presentations, and reports.
Creative Practice and Vision
30 creditsDevelop your distinctive creative voice and filmmaking vision through practical projects. You set your creative goals and confidently forge your own path as an independent filmmaker.
Collaborative Filmmaking Workshop
30 creditsWork in teams through workshops in directing, producing, camera work, lighting, sound, editing, and sound design. This module reflects the collaborative dynamics of the professional filmmaking industry.
Critical Engagement and Research
20 creditsGround your work in research, curiosity, and thoughtful analysis. Apply advanced principles and theoretical frameworks to critically engage with existing discourses and generate fresh approaches.
Global Perspectives in Film
20 creditsGain insight into diverse audiences and markets and learn how to engage them. Explore how your films can have impact in a broader cultural and international context.
Professional Practice and Resourcefulness
20 creditsLearn to turn challenges into creative opportunities while developing entrepreneurial skills. Graduate as a tech-savvy, industry-ready filmmaker fully prepared for professional practice.
Major Project / Final Film
60 creditsInitiate, design, and implement your own major filmmaking project in negotiation with tutors. This capstone module showcases your distinctive vision through a film that is uniquely yours.

Academic Requirements
- Undergraduate DegreeA 2.2 honours degree or above in a related subject
- PortfolioA portfolio or showreel of creative film or media work may be required
- Relevant ExperienceApplicants with equivalent professional experience may also be considered
- Personal StatementA statement outlining your creative ambitions, experience, and reasons for pursuing the program
- ReferencesAt least one academic or professional reference supporting your application
English Language Requirements
- IELTSOverall score of 6.0 or equivalent

Global Excellence Scholarship
GBP 2,000 one-time awardAvailable to outstanding international bachelor's and master's students. This merit-based scholarship provides a one-time tuition fee reduction for high-achieving applicants.
Deans' International Scholarship
GBP 3,000 tuition fee reductionOffered to exceptional students at both undergraduate and postgraduate levels, this scholarship recognizes outstanding academic achievement and potential.
British Council GREAT Scholarship
Minimum GBP 10,000A prestigious scholarship offering significant financial support for international students pursuing a one-year postgraduate taught master's programme at Teesside University. Candidates are automatically considered based on their academic application.
